177501212435631333534567166547932460100098
Even
177501212435631333534567166547932460100098 is even
Previous even number is 177501212435631333534567166547932460100096
Next even number is 177501212435631333534567166547932460100100
Cubed
5592473973683105974068648114072034512512375830629963433301838894342201518766547780260263207902389341223840379080980402141192
Squared
31506680416119123564898490672433039492197780163386971351732909195881486772179609604
Binary
100000100110100001000100100000010011111100110010011011101111100001001011111001100110000000001111100111100101110101100110000010101000000010